Backsplash remodeling services involve updating or replacing the decorative wall covering installed behind sinks, stoves, and countertops in kitchens and bathrooms. This process typically includes removing old or damaged materials and installing new tile, glass, metal, or other surface options to enhance the look and functionality of the space. Skilled contractors ensure that the new backsplash is properly sealed and securely attached, resulting in a clean, polished appearance that can significantly improve the overall aesthetic of a room.

One of the primary reasons homeowners seek backsplash remodeling is to address issues like stains, cracks, or water damage that can occur over time. An outdated or damaged backsplash can also detract from the visual appeal of a kitchen or bathroom, making it look worn or neglected. Remodeling provides an opportunity to refresh the space with modern styles or materials that better match current design preferences. Additionally, replacing an old backsplash can help prevent water infiltration behind walls, reducing the risk of mold or structural damage.

The overview below groups typical Backsplash Remodeling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or backsplash repairs or updates usually range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the materials and scope of work involved.

Partial Remodels - For partial remodels or replacing sections of a backsplash, local contractors often charge between $1,000 and $3,000. Larger, more intricate projects can reach $4,000 or more, but fewer jobs tend to push into that higher tier.

Full Backsplash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of a backsplash generally costs between $2,000 and $5,000. Costs vary based on size, material choices, and complexity, with most projects falling within this range.

Larger or Custom Projects - Extensive or highly customized backsplash remodels can exceed $5,000, especially for high-end materials or complex designs. Such projects are less common but represent the upper end of typical costs for local service providers.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
